Skip-the-Line Access to Key Areas

With all tickets included, you bypass the typical queues, heading straight for the Hall of Prayer for Good Harvests, the iconic triple-gabled structure that dominates the skyline. This building isn’t just visually stunning; it’s a masterclass in symbolism and ancient engineering. Your guide will explain how this hall’s design aligns with cosmological principles, such as the significance of four seasons and 12 months, which were crucial in Ming-era governance.

Discovering the Hidden Cosmological Language

The real magic of this tour lies in its storytelling. You’ll learn how the Ming emperors used mathematics and astronomy to communicate their divine right to rule. For example, the layout’s geometric proportions weren’t random — they aligned with celestial cycles, making the entire complex a reflection of the universe.

Your guide might point out subtle features like the echo wall or the precise orientation of the structures, illustrating how ancient builders encoded cosmological ideas into architecture. This isn’t just a visit; it’s a live documentary connecting the stones to the stars.
